Wayne Harmon Eliminated in 17th Place ($57,652)

Nível 38 : Blinds 600,000/1,200,000, 1,200,000 ante
Wayne Harmon
Wayne Harmon

Wayne Harmon moved all in for his remaining stack shortly after the dinner break and was called by Manuel Estol, who had Harmon covered.

Wayne Harmon: KK All in
Manuel Estol: JJ

The dealer fanned 7QK on the flop, giving Harmon top set.

“That’s a safe flop,” a player at the table said.

Not so fast, because this is poker, after all.

The dealer placed A on the turn, opening up a gutshot straight possibility for Estol. The 10 on the river drew stunned reactions from the table, as Estol got there for a straight to eliminate Harmon.

Wayne Harmon finished the tournament in 17th place for a payout of $57,652.

Reilly Picks Off Bluff to Double

Nível 38 : Blinds 600,000/1,200,000, 1,200,000 ante
Tim Reilly
Tim Reilly

Federico Castaing raised to 2,500,000 in the cutoff and Tim Reilly flatted on the button.

The flop came 947, and action went check-check. On the 9 turn, Castaing check-raised to 6,100,000 over Reilly's bet of 2,000,000. Reilly called.

The river brought the 5 and Castaing moved all in, putting Reilly at risk, who had about 16,000,000 behind. Reilly made the call.

Reilly tabled 88, for two pair nines and eights, besting Castaing's king high with KJ.
